69th Annual Sports meet concludes at DAV College
3/1/2026 10:11:00 PM
Early Times Report

Amritsar, Mar 1: The 69th Annual Sports and Athletics Meet of DAV College, Amritsar concluded successfully on March 1, 2026, with the Prize Distribution Ceremony held at the College Sports Complex, Shastri Nagar.
The second day started with the gracious presence of Hon’ble S. Gurjeet Singh Aujla, Member of Parliament, Government of India, who graced the occasion as the Chief Guest.
While addressing, MP Aujla recognised the contribution of DAV Fraternity in building strong sports background for the country, emphasising that DAV College, Amritsar, has produced best players in the field of cricket, shooting, wrestling and many more. He felicitated a grant of 5 lacs for the development and installation of new and hi-tech equipments for the students in the college.
During the second day, various sports events like races, high and longjumps and shot-put throw etc. were organised for the staff and the students.
The Prize Distribution ceremony was graced by the mayor Jatinder Singh Moti Bhatia. He presided over the ceremony as the chief guest. The ceremony commenced with the march past by the three contingents of the NCC and the NSS.
Annual Sports Report was read by Dr BB Yadav, Head, Department of Physical Education.In his address, the Chief Guest congratulated the winners and appreciated all participants for their dedication and sportsmanship. He emphasized that participation is as important as victory and encouraged students to balance academics with sports activities.
Dev from BA Sem II secured first position in 100 meters races (Men). Gurbir and Piyus from BSc IT Sem II secured second and third position respectively. Gourav from BA, Harpal and Shubham from BSc IT secured first, second, and third position in high jump, respectively.
Dev of BA was honoured with the Best Athlete Award in Men Category and Sandeep Kaur of MSc Maths was declared the Best Athlete (Women).
Dr. Amardeep Gupta, Principal of the College, congratulated the organizing committee and the Department of Physical Education for the smooth conduct of the event. He lauded the efforts of students and staff members whose cooperation ensured the grand success of the meet.
The event concluded with a vibrant presentation of Bhangra by the students of the college. A formal presentation of vote of thanks and the National Anthem, marked the successful completion of the two-day sporting celebration.
